Overview of Dr. Lawless
Dr. Ryan Lawless is a general surgeon in Orlando, FL and is affiliated with Orlando Health Orlando Regional Medical Center. He received his medical degree from SUNY Upstate Medical University and has been in practice 9 years. He is one of 105 doctors at Orlando Health Orlando Regional Medical Center who specialize in General Surgery. He has more than 30 publications and over 300 citings.
